Status API

Status Check API (By REF_ID : Your unique transaction number)

Request :

https://www.deeperweb.in/webservices/api/statusByRefId?username=[username]&api_token=[api_token]&ref_id=[your_ref_id]&recharge_date=[YYYY-MM-DD

Response (in JSON) :

{"status":"Success","number":"9999999999","amount":"10","operator":"VF","ref_id":"ABC1","txn_id":"123456","opt_id":"ABCDEFGH12345","balance" : "100.00","message":"Recharge is successfull." }

Request Pramaters List

PARAMETERDESCRIPTION
usernameYour registered mobile number with us
api_tokenAPIKEY generated in profile section Get API Token
ref_idUnique transaction id generated from your server/website
recharge_dateRecharge date in (YYYY-MM-DD) format. Example : 2020-03-15

Response Pramaters List

PARAMETERDESCRIPTION
statusPending : When your recharge is in processing.
Success : When your recharge processed successfully.
Failure : When your recharge is failed / rejected by operator.
Refunded : When we have refuned your recharge.
Error : When your request has some wrong data.
             NOTE: DO NOT CONSIDER AS FAILURE. IT IS JUST STATUS OF YOUR INVALID STATUS CHECK REQUEST
numberRecharge number / DTH Connection number
amountRecharge Amount
operatorOperator code (Visit Website -> API Configuration -> Operator Code List)
ref_idUnique transaction id generated from your server/website
txn_idUnique ID generated by Deeper Web Technology
opt_idUnique reference id generated by Operator
balanceClosing balance afer this recharge
messageA simple string which shows error message.